A towering achievement

The luxurious high-rise condominium, Turnberry Place Towers, in Las Vegas.

Rinker Materials Nevada Region was recently honoured with a "Bestof 2003" award by Southwest Contractor magazine for work on the Turnberry Place Towers in Las Vegas. The mammoth project's win was based on design, construction, innovation, and overall excellence.

The project, a residential development that has quickly become the epitome of luxurious high-rise condominium living, was named "OutstandingConcrete Project" in the December 2003 issue of Southwest Contractor.

Situated on 15 acres (6 hectares) just off the famed Las Vegas Strip, Turnberry Place combines luxury estate residences with spacious floor plans, resort amenities, personal services and the social facilities of a private club. To date, three of the four 40-story buildings have been completed. Reinforced concrete framing played a key role in the success of the project.

Turnberry Place offers 10 floor plans that range from 1,550 sq ft (144m2) to more than 8,000 sq ft (743m2). Private entry elevators lead directly into the foyer of each spacious residence. Each unit provides spectacular views of the mountains and the Strip.
